Effect of 1-MCP Combined with PVC Treatment on Storage Quality of Tumorous Stem Mustard

  • The effect of combined treatments of 75 μL/L 1-Methylcyclopropene (1-MCP) combined with two different thicknesses (30, 45 μm) of polyvinyl chloride (PVC) packaging on the storage quality of tumorous stem mustard were investigated at 4 ℃. The results showed that, after 60 days of storage, the firmness of 75 μL/L 1-MCP combined with two different thicknesses of PVC (30 and 45 μm) -treated tumorous stem mustard was 312.13% and 266.72% higher than that of the control group, and the aging index was 50.00% and 25.00% lower than that of the control group, maintaining a high commodity rate; the chlorophyll content was 82.48% and 89.31% higher than that of the control group, and the total amount of free amino acids was lower than that of the control group; The activity of peroxidase (POD) in fresh tissue was 64.29% and 51.23% lower than the control group, and the activity of POD in the peel tissue was 73.47% and 49.88% lower than the control group; the activity of phenylalamine ammonia lyase (PAL) in the fresh tissue was 10.60% and 10.44% lower than the control group, and the activity of PAL in the peel tissue was lower than that of the control group by 71.23% and 64.86%, and inhibited the accumulation of the crude fiber of tumorous stem mustard. This research can provide certain technical guidance and theoretical reference for the storage and preservation of tumorous stem mustard.
